python检验excel数据是否存在空值
时间: 2024-02-04 17:09:20 浏览: 66
可以使用Python的pandas库来检验Excel数据是否存在空值。下面是一个示例代码:
```python
import pandas as pd
# 读取Excel文件
df = pd.read_excel('excel_to_python.xlsx', sheet_name='bluewhale_cc')
# 检查是否存在空值
has_null_values = df.isnull().values.any()
if has_null_values:
print("Excel数据中存在空值")
else:
print("Excel数据中不存在空值")
```
这段代码首先使用`pd.read_excel()`函数读取Excel文件,并指定要读取的工作表名称。然后,使用`df.isnull().values.any()`来检查数据框中是否存在空值。如果返回值为True,则表示存在空值;如果返回值为False,则表示不存在空值。
相关问题
如何使用python删除EXCEL表格数据中的空值
你可以使用 pandas 库中的 dropna() 方法来删除 Excel 表格数据中的空值。具体步骤如下:
1. 首先,导入 pandas 库并读取 Excel 文件:
```python
import pandas as pd
df = pd.read_excel('your_file.xlsx')
```
2. 然后,使用 dropna() 方法删除空值:
```python
df.dropna(inplace=True)
```
3. 最后,将处理后的数据保存到 Excel 文件中:
```python
df.to_excel('your_new_file.xlsx', index=False)
```
这样,你就成功删除了 Excel 表格数据中的空值。
如何使用python将EXCEL表格数据中的空值
填充为?
可以使用 pandas 库中的 fillna() 方法,将空值填充为指定的值,例如填充为,可以使用以下代码:
import pandas as pd
df = pd.read_excel('data.xlsx')
df.fillna(, inplace=True)
其中,'data.xlsx' 是你要处理的 EXCEL 文件名,fillna() 方法中的参数 表示要填充的值,inplace=True 表示直接修改原始数据。